Just out of curiosity how do you micro your dragons? I've hand units freeze before both zealot and dragoon and it's usually when I target click a specific unit. It's pretty rare though. However when microing dragoon vs zealot I always right click away then hold position when they are far enough to shoot but not be hit then repeat. I found when doing this you will never experience freeze.

Dragoon micro is much more efficient by right clicking away hold position and they will shoot then right click away and repeat. If they are speedless zeals you won't even get touched. 8 dragoon can beat many speedless zeal. With speed it's harder but the same technique is always best.
